Francis Krupilis, 82, of Brandonville, passed away Saturday, August 28th, 2021.
Francis was born in Brandonville, on May 29, 1939, a son of the late Elizabeth (Kerestes) and Joseph Krupilis. After high school, he served in the United States Army Reserves and worked as machinist for the Bethlehem Steel Corporation until his retirtement.
He was a member of St. John's Lutheran Church in Brandonville, and enjoyed going fishing. Francis also enjoyed spending time with his family and friends, especially eating or going out to breakfast.
Francis was preceded in death by his wife of 47 years, Margaret 'Peg' (Golden) Krupilis in 2008, and by a brother George.
He is survived by his wife, Pat (DeCurnou) Krupilis, and by his children, Frank, Jr., and his wife MaryAnn of Brandonville; Jack, and his wife Tina of Hometown; James, and his fiancee Jenn of Elysburg; and Pam and her husband Steven Cook of Pine Grove.
Three brothers, Joseph, Thomas and Paul, all of Brandonville; a sister Susan Felter, of Allentown; and a sister Rose Buchinsky, of Hazleton also survive.
He is also survived by 4 grandchildren; 2 great grandchildren, all of whom he loved spending time with, and by nieces and nephews.
The Stauffer-Breznik Funeral Home is providing Francis's family with private family services followed by burial in St. Mary's Cemetery in Ringtown.
